{"id":1695,"date":"2017-01-26T02:09:49","date_gmt":"2017-01-26T01:09:49","guid":{"rendered":"https:\/\/akim.sissaoui.com\/?p=1695"},"modified":"2017-01-26T02:09:49","modified_gmt":"2017-01-26T01:09:49","slug":"envoyer-un-email-depuis-debian-ou-ubuntu","status":"publish","type":"post","link":"https:\/\/akim.sissaoui.com\/en\/informatique\/envoyer-un-email-depuis-debian-ou-ubuntu\/","title":{"rendered":"Envoyer un email depuis Debian (ou Ubuntu)"},"content":{"rendered":"<p>Pour envoyer un email depuis le terminal ou un script sur Debian, on peut utiliser mailx.<\/p>\n<p>Cr\u00e9er un fichier .mailrc dans le dossier home de l&#8217;utilisateur. Dans cet exemple, j&#8217;utilise un compte gmail et le serveur smtp gmail \u00e0 authentification TLS. <!--more--><\/p>\n<pre lang=\"bash\">\r\nnano ~\/.mailrc\r\n<\/pre>\n<p>Entrer les param\u00e8tres suivants. A adapter \u00e0 vos besoins<\/p>\n<pre lang=\"text\">\r\nset ssl-verify=ignore\r\nset smtp=smtp:\/\/smtp.gmail.com:587\r\nset smtp-use-starttls\r\nset smtp-auth=login\r\nset smtp-auth-user=votreadresse@gmail.com\r\nset smtp-auth-password=votremotdepassegmail\r\n<\/pre>\n<p>Ensuite, un email peut \u00eatre envoyer en pipe, en faisant, par exemple, le cat d&#8217;un fichier, ou en utilisant la command echo<\/p>\n<pre lang=\"bash\">\r\necho \"Ceci sera le contenu du message\" | mailx -s \"Sujet du message\" destinataire@serveur.ltd -a \"From: Nom exp\u00e9diteur <adresse@expediteur.ltd>\"\r\n<\/pre>\n<p>Pour envoyer le contenu d&#8217;un fichier avec cat<\/p>\n<pre lang=\"bash\">\r\ncat fichier.txt | mailx -s \"Sujet du message\" destinataire@serveur.ltd -a \"From: Nom exp\u00e9diteur <adresse@expediteur.ltd>\"\r\n<\/pre>\n<p>Envoyer les 100 derni\u00e8res lignes du fichier syslog<\/p>\n<pre lang=\"bash\">\r\ntail \/var\/log\/syslog -n100 | mailx -s \"Sujet du message\" destinataire@serveur.ltd -a \"From: Nom exp\u00e9diteur <adresse@expediteur.ltd>\"\r\n<\/pre>\n","protected":false},"excerpt":{"rendered":"<p>Pour envoyer un email depuis le terminal ou un script sur Debian, on peut utiliser mailx. Cr\u00e9er un fichier .mailrc dans le dossier home de l&#8217;utilisateur. Dans cet exemple, j&#8217;utilise un compte gmail et le serveur smtp gmail \u00e0 authentification TLS.<\/p>\n","protected":false},"author":2,"featured_media":0,"comment_status":"open","ping_status":"open","sticky":false,"template":"","format":"standard","meta":{"_jetpack_memberships_contains_paid_content":false,"footnotes":""},"categories":[220],"tags":[],"jetpack_sharing_enabled":true,"jetpack_featured_media_url":"","_links":{"self":[{"href":"https:\/\/akim.sissaoui.com\/en\/wp-json\/wp\/v2\/posts\/1695"}],"collection":[{"href":"https:\/\/akim.sissaoui.com\/en\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/akim.sissaoui.com\/en\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/akim.sissaoui.com\/en\/wp-json\/wp\/v2\/users\/2"}],"replies":[{"embeddable":true,"href":"https:\/\/akim.sissaoui.com\/en\/wp-json\/wp\/v2\/comments?post=1695"}],"version-history":[{"count":1,"href":"https:\/\/akim.sissaoui.com\/en\/wp-json\/wp\/v2\/posts\/1695\/revisions"}],"predecessor-version":[{"id":1696,"href":"https:\/\/akim.sissaoui.com\/en\/wp-json\/wp\/v2\/posts\/1695\/revisions\/1696"}],"wp:attachment":[{"href":"https:\/\/akim.sissaoui.com\/en\/wp-json\/wp\/v2\/media?parent=1695"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/akim.sissaoui.com\/en\/wp-json\/wp\/v2\/categories?post=1695"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/akim.sissaoui.com\/en\/wp-json\/wp\/v2\/tags?post=1695"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}